[0025] 1. Obtaining Chlorella W2
[0026] The chlorella W2 (Chlorella sp.W2) of the present invention is obtained by separating from the water sample containing algae collected in the field, and its cell morphology is as follows: figure 1 As shown, the cells are round or oval, green, without flagella, and nucleated. Based on 18S rDNA binding morphology, the microalgae belonged to the genus Chlorella of the phylum Chlorella. The microalgae was deposited in the China Center for Type Culture Collection (CCTCC) of Wuhan University in Wuhan City, Hubei Province, China on November 27, 2017. The preservation number is CCTCC NO: M2017740, named Chlorella W2, and the Latin scientific name is Chlorella sp. .W2.
